1. DIY Jute Rope Rug

A jute rope rug is one of the simplest and most aesthetic projects to start with. Coil thick jute rope in a circular or oval pattern, securing it with glue as you go. The natural tones instantly give your room a cozy, organic feel. It’s perfect for rustic, boho, or coastal interiors.

DIY Jute Rope Rug

You can customize it with painted edges or colored twine for added contrast. Place it near your entryway, under a coffee table, or beside your bed to add warmth to any space.

2. Jute Wrapped Vases

Transform old glass bottles or jars into rustic vases by wrapping them in jute rope. This easy craft gives a natural texture that complements both dried flowers and fresh blooms. It’s a fantastic way to upcycle bottles instead of throwing them away.

3. Jute Wall Hanging

Jute wall hangings add a soft, handmade charm to plain walls. Simply knot jute strings onto a wooden dowel and add beads, tassels, or macrame details for texture. It gives a warm bohemian feel to bedrooms or hallways.

5. Jute Basket Storage

Jute baskets are a perfect combination of beauty and function. You can make them easily using old cardboard boxes or plastic containers as a base, then wrap them neatly with jute rope. The end result looks like something straight out of a rustic boutique — perfect for storing blankets, toys, or magazines while keeping your home clutter-free.

7. Jute Coasters

Jute coasters are one of the simplest yet most practical jute crafts DIY home decor projects you can make. All you need is thin jute rope, hot glue, and creativity. Start by coiling the jute into circular shapes and glue as you go. The result? A set of rustic, handmade coasters that add natural charm to any coffee table or dining setup.

9. Jute Lampshade

A jute lampshade is the perfect project for anyone wanting to combine soft lighting with natural texture. Start with an old lampshade frame and weave jute around it in an open pattern. When lit, the jute design casts a warm, cozy glow that fills your space with calm energy. It’s an ideal decor piece for bedrooms, reading nooks, or cozy living rooms.
